Understanding IELTS
Before diving into preparation methods, it’s necessary to comprehend what the Ielts Listening Test Uzbekistan test requires. The IELTS exam assesses the four core language skills: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king. Based on the outcomes, candidates receive a band rating varying from 0 to 9. The higher ball game, the much better the efficiency in English.
IELTS Test FormatTest ComponentDurationDescriptionListening30 minutes4 taped monologues and conversations; candidates respond to concerns based on these recordings.Reading60 minutes3 checking out passages with jobs; differs for Academic and General Training prospects.Composing60 minutesTwo jobs; differs for Academic (report and essay) and General Training (letter and essay).Speaking11-- 14 minutesIn person interview with an examiner, divided into 3 parts: introduction, long turn, and in-depth discussion.Preparing for the IELTS in Uzbekistan1. Understand the Test Structure
Candidates must acquaint themselves with the structure of the test and the types of questions they can anticipate. This includes the format of each area, types of jobs, and timing.
2. Set a Study Schedule
Producing a research study schedule is important for efficient preparation. This schedule needs to include everyday practices, with specific time allotments for each test component.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)Q1: How long should I get ready for the IELTS?
A1: Preparation period varies per person. Normally, candidates should go for a minimum of 6-8 weeks of consistent research study to accomplish a good score.
Q2: What score do I need to enter into a university abroad?
A2: Most universities need a minimum band score of 6.0 to 7.5, depending on the program and institution.
Q3: Can I take the IELTS test more than as soon as?
A3: Yes, prospects can take the IELTS as sometimes as needed. It’s recommended to study and improve abilities before retaking.
Q4: Are there any age limitations for taking the IELTS?
A4: Generally, there are no age limitations; however, candidates must be at least 16 years of age to take the test.
